Lennor Group, headquartered in Manila, is a leading Filipino company dedicated to delivering cutting-edge workforce solutions that help organizations find and retain the talent they need for growth.

Our expert team is dedicated to staying ahead of the curve, offering tailored strategies that tackle both today’s challenges and tomorrow’s opportunities.

We excel in adapting to the dynamic business landscape, consistently offering solutions that address both current challenges and future opportunities. Our services include strategic recruitment and facilitating international business operations through our EOR (Employer of Record) solutions, ensuring our clients maintain a competitive edge.

Our profound understanding of the local market, combined with a global perspective, allows us to effectively serve businesses across various industries and scales.

Solid Experience for Junior Devs, Good Work-Life Balance
Pros: I've really enjoyed my time here as a Junior Software Developer. The team is super supportive, and there are tons of learning opportunities for career development. I appreciate the emphasis on work-life balance and the complete work flexibility with the remote setup. It's a great environment for software development professionals, focusing on growth.
Cons: Sometimes, internal approval processes can feel a bit sluggish, occasionally impacting project timelines and our velocity as a software development team. Also, while benefits are decent, the base compensation for junior software developer roles could be more competitive when compared to industry standards, which is something to consider.
Advice to Management: Streamline some of the internal approval workflows to improve project efficiency and consider re-evaluating the pay scale for entry-level positions.
